Possible thermogenesis with dexfenfluramine

Summary
Dexfenfluramine significantly enhanced weight loss in obese patients when combined with behavioral modification. This obesity treatment showed greater fat reduction and increased thermogenesis compared to placebo and control groups.

Background:
- Obesity is a complex health issue requiring multifaceted treatment approaches.
- Behavioral modification is a cornerstone of weight management, but often needs adjunct therapies.
- Pharmacological interventions can potentially enhance the efficacy of lifestyle changes in obese individuals.
Purpose of the Study:
- To evaluate the efficacy of dexfenfluramine as an adjunct to behavioral modification for weight loss in obese patients.
- To compare the effects of dexfenfluramine, placebo, and behavioral modification alone on body weight, body composition, and energy intake.
- To assess the impact of dexfenfluramine on thermogenesis and metabolic parameters in the context of a weight loss program.
Main Methods:
- A 12-week, double-blind, placebo-controlled study involving 50 obese patients (BMI > 25 kg/m2).
- Randomization into three groups: control (behavioral modification only), placebo (behavioral modification + placebo), and dexfenfluramine (behavioral modification + dexfenfluramine 30 mg/day).
- All participants received weekly behavioral modification sessions and daily monitoring of food intake, physical activity, and behavior.
Main Results:
- All groups exhibited significant reductions in energy intake and increases in physical activity.
- Dexfenfluramine group showed significantly greater cumulative weight loss (8.3 kg) compared to placebo (3.3 kg) and control (2.9 kg) groups (p < 0.001).
- Dexfenfluramine treatment led to significant reductions in skinfold thickness and body fat percentage, likely due to increased thermogenesis, without adverse effects on vital signs or blood profiles.
Conclusions:
- Dexfenfluramine significantly augments weight loss achieved through behavioral modification in obese individuals.
- The enhanced weight loss with dexfenfluramine is associated with increased thermogenesis and improved body composition.
- Dexfenfluramine is a safe and effective adjunct therapy for obesity management when combined with comprehensive lifestyle interventions.
